HPC-Netlib

High Performance Math Software


Matrix Template Library (MTL)

Abstract
As with the Standard Template Library (STL), MTL uses a five-fold approach, consisting of generic functions, containers, iterators, adaptors, and function objects, all developed specifically for high performance numerical linear algebra. Within this framework, MTL provides generic algorithms corresponding to the mathematical operations that define linear algebra. Similarly, the containers, adaptors, and iterators are used to represent and to manipulate concrete linear algebra objects such as matrices and vectors.
DateOfInformation
Mon Mar 15 09:34:34 1999
Domain
Numerical Programs and Routines!Linear algebra
Name
Matrix Template Library (MTL)
TargetEnvironment
MTL is written in ANSI C++ and can be compiled and used on any target platform with an ANSI C++ compiler
TitleLine
is a high-performance generic component library that provides comprehensive linear algebra functionality for a wide variety of matrix formats
Version
2.1.1
VersionDate
March 13, 1999
Webpage
http://www.lsc.nd.edu/research/mtl/
ContactIs
Jeremy Siek

Meta Data URL from which this entry was created:
http://www.nhse.org/rib/repositories/hpc-netlib/objects/Asset/mtl.html
hpc-netlib@netlib.org